Enhancing Security Features of Hospital Beds
Enhancing safety features in health center beds is vital for client health and stopping crashes. When you choose a health center bed, seek functions like side rails, which can help stop falls, particularly for those with limited movement. Bed elevation adjustments also play a vital role; they enable easier accessibility for both caretakers and clients, reducing the threat of injury throughout transfers.Additionally, take into consideration beds geared up with alarm systems that inform personnel when a person tries to stand up alone. This can offer instant aid and prevent prospective mishaps. Non-slip surface areas on the bed and around the location can additionally boost safety, providing security for individuals relocating in and out of bed.Lastly, make sure that the bed has secure locking mechanisms on wheels to protect against any unexpected activity. By focusing on these security attributes, you can create a much safer setting that supports not just recovery but overall client self-confidence.

Bed Product Choice
Choosing the appropriate materials for hospital beds is vital, particularly since they straight effect infection control and hygiene. You require to examine materials that are non-porous and simple to tidy. Metal frames frequently withstand bacteria and are sturdy, while top notch plastic or vinyl surface areas can offer a smooth, sanitary surface. Prevent materials that trap wetness or are susceptible to scrapes, as these can harbor dangerous pathogens. Additionally, try to find antimicrobial finishings that aid minimize the threat of infection. When choosing bed linens, go with cleanable, resilient textiles that endure regular laundering without breaking down. Your choices play a considerable role in preserving a secure and clean setting for clients, aiding them recuperate better and lessening the threat of hospital-acquired infections.
Routine Cleansing Protocols
To guarantee a risk-free setting for individuals, applying regular cleansing methods is vital in infection control and hygiene. You require to develop a routine cleaning timetable for healthcare facility beds, focusing on high-touch surfaces such as handrails, side panels, and mattress joints. Use EPA-approved disinfectants to successfully eliminate microorganisms and ascertain they're used correctly for maximum effectiveness. Don't fail to remember to educate personnel on appropriate cleansing strategies, highlighting interest to detail and thoroughness. Routine audits can assist keep compliance and determine areas requiring enhancement. By remaining constant with these protocols, you not only boost individual safety yet also add to a healthier healing atmosphere. Bear in mind, a clean healthcare facility bed is basic in advertising total person wellness and stopping healthcare-associated infections.

Are Health Center Beds Covered by Insurance?
Yes, health center beds can be covered by insurance coverage, yet it commonly relies on your particular plan. You'll need a physician's prescription, and the bed needs to be deemed medically needed for coverage to apply.
Can Hospital Beds Be Made Use Of in the house?
Yes, you can make use of hospital beds in the house. They supply adjustable features for convenience and support, making day-to-day activities easier. Several business offer services or sales, so you can find one that matches your requirements.
What Are the Weight Limits for Hospital Beds?
Hospital beds usually sustain weight limits ranging from 350 to 600 pounds, relying on the model. It's necessary to check details maker guidelines to assure safety and security for the client using the bed.
